Mumbai: The Bombay High Court on Tuesday admitted an appeal filed by Chandrabhan Sanap, convicted in the rape and murder case of a Hyderabad techie, challenging the death penalty awarded to him by a special court last year.
A special court had on October 30 last year convicted Sanap for raping and murdering a 23-year-old TCS techie, after picking her up from suburban Lokmanya Tilak Terminus under the false promise of dropping her at her hostel in Andheri.
